Product Description

Product Description

Cats slink across the pages; the seasons are marked by cherry blossom and Japanese maple; spaghetti strands or telephone cords separate the days; and a generous selection of quotations and extracts from Murakami's novels and stories appear on almost every page to inspire, amuse or entertain. This is a diary like no other, faithful to all that is witty, surreal, sexy and beautiful in Murakami's work. A must-have for fans of Murakami, fans of Vintage fiction and fans of unique design, this diary will appeal to everyone as a quirky companion for 2009.


About the Author

Haruki Murakami was born in Kyoto in 1949. Following the publication of his first novel in Japanese in 1979, he sold the jazz bar he ran with his wife and became a full-time writer. It was with the publication of Norwegian Wood -- which has to date sold more than 4 million copies in Japan alone -- that the author was truly catapulted into the limelight. Known for his surrealistic world of mysterious (and often disappearing) women, cats, earlobes, wells, Western culture, music and quirky first-person narratives, he is now Japan's best-known novelist abroad. Nine novels, three short story collections and one work of non-fiction are currently available in English translation.

4.0 out of 5 stars Very good, 7 Sep 2008
Firstly the price on Amazon is really good (£9.99 in stores) and secondly its a beautiful diary as odd and as surreal as Murakami Diary ought to be. Its full off quotes, pictures and facts about the books.However, some of the days are that full after a quote its hard to fit any writing in, plus it comes in a dust cover which most people like but i find really annoying, because underneath its plain white and looks dull. But over all its a unique diary and a must have for Murakami Fans! P.S If there was a 4.5 option I would have given it that!!!

4.0 out of 5 stars Murakami cool, in diary form!, 18 Sep 2008
This is a sweet little diary full of quotes, book covers and associated Murakami paraphernalia; liberally sprinkled with book histories, publishing dates and Japanese holidays.

It's very beautiful, and even comes in a dust jacket, and despite all there is to be enjoyed it still feels quite minimalist; the black and white and red styling complimenting the character of Murakami's novels perfectly.

From a bibliophile's point of view, it is certainly a valued item to keep alongside Murakami's wonderful novels. The only problem i can see is exactly why you would want to write in it at all!

5.0 out of 5 stars Sublime, 1 Mar 2009
By Barney McGrew "Charlie" (UK) - See all my reviews
(TOP 1000 REVIEWER)      
What an excellent idea! Examples of Murakami's rich and ethereal prose grace this pocket-sized diary, with quotes from his novels scattered like confetti throughout the pages. On top of this there are great little snapshots that also link in to Murakami's work, such as novel covers, cats and cherry blossom. The diary has a dust-jacket and is simply and beautifully designed as per the image above. There is plenty of room for entries and I am loving using this diary immensely. It's so cool I almost wanted to keep it intact but that would have been a waste.
